1. Intro

The idea of a bean-to-cup coffee machine is easy: it takes fresh coffee beans, grinds them, brews them, and gives a cup of coffee– all at the push of a button. This development has transformed the way we enjoy our day-to-day caffeine fix, integrating benefit and freshness. The retro bean-to-cup coffee machine, defined by its classic design and cutting-edge innovation, interest consumers who value both visual appeals and functionality.

2. Features of a Retro Bean-To-Cup Coffee Machine

Key Features

Feature Description
Integrated Grinder Newly grinds whole beans for ideal taste.
Modification Alternatives for strength, cup size, and developing time.
Traditional Design Vintage aesthetics that boost kitchen area design.
Milk Frother Automatic or manual frothing for lattes and cappuccinos.
Easy Maintenance Detachable parts for easy cleansing.
Instinctive Controls Easy to use interface with programmable settings.

Notable Components

  • Grinder: The heart of the machine, efficient in grinding beans to various coarseness levels.
  • Water Tank: Stores fresh water, frequently removable for easy filling.
  • Brewing Unit: Handles the brewing procedure, which can be customized based upon individual choices.

6. FAQs about Retro Bean-To-Cup Coffee Machines

Q1: How do I clean up a retro bean-to-cup coffee machine?

A: Most machines include removable elements that can be quickly washed or positioned in the dishwasher. Regular cleansing of the grinder and brewing unit is vital to maintain perfect performance.

Q2: Do retro machines use up more counter area?

A: While some models may have a bulkier design due to retro aesthetics, lots of are developed to be compact to fit within contemporary cooking area areas.

Q3: Can I utilize pre-ground coffee in these machines?

A: Typically, bean-to-cup machines are best suited for whole beans. Nevertheless, some may permit the usage of pre-ground coffee, however it’s important to check the manufacturer’s guidelines.

Q4: Are retro machines more costly than modern ones?

A: Prices can vary considerably, but typically, retro machines can be more inexpensive than high-end modern bean-to-cup options.

Q5: Are retro machines easy to utilize?

A: Yes, most retro machines are created with easy to use user interfaces and simple controls, making them accessible even for beginners.
